Claims
- 1. A magnetic head position measuring device for a recording and/or reproducing apparatus including a rotary magnetic head unit comprising a rotor having a cylindrical wall and magnetic heads arranged on said rotor, said magnetic head position measuring device comprising:
- a light source operable to emit an irradiating light beam having a light source image;
- means for leading said irradiating light beam to said magnetic heads;
- a light receiving element operable to receive a light beam reflected from said magnetic heads and to provide an output signal having a first part corresponding to a predetermined part of said cylindrical wall of said rotor and respective second parts corresponding to respective ones of said magnetic heads;
- processing means for detecting and processing the difference between said first and second signal parts so as to provide an output signal representative of the position of said magnetic heads.
- 2. The magnetic head position measuring device as in claim 1, wherein said processing means is operable to detect and process the difference between said first and said respective second signal parts to provide an output signal representing an amount of protrusion of each magnetic head.
- 3. The magnetic head position measuring device as in claim 1, wherein said signal from said light receiving element has a plurality of first signal parts corresponding, respectively, to predetermined parts of the cylindrical wall of said rotor and wherein said processing means is further operable to process said first signal parts to provide an output signal representing an amount of eccentricity of said rotor.
- 4. A magnetic head position measuring device for a recording and/or reproducing apparatus including a rotary magnetic head unit having a rotor and a plurality of magnetic heads arranged on said rotor , said magnetic head position measuring device comprising:
- light source means for emitting an irradiating light beam having a number of predetermined light source images;
- means for applying said irradiating light beam onto said plurality of magnetic heads;
- a number of light receiving means for receiving light reflected from said plurality of magnetic heads and the cylindrical wall of said rotor, the number of said light receiving means corresponding to the number of said light source images, said light receiving means being operable to provide a first signal part corresponding to a predetermined part of the cylindrical wall of said rotor and respective second signal part corresponding to respective ones of said magnetic heads; and
- processing means for processing said first and second signal parts from said light receiving means to provide an output signal representative of the position of each magnetic head.
- 5. The magnetic head position measuring device as in claim 4, wherein said processing means is operable to provide an output signal representing an amount of protrusion of each magnetic head according to the difference between said first and second signal parts thus detected and processed.
- 6. The magnetic head position measuring device as in claim 4, wherein said light receiving means is further operable to provide a plurality of said first signal parts corresponding to respective predetermined parts of the cylindrical wall of said rotor and wherein said processing means is operable to process said plurality of first signal parts to provide an output signal representing a amount of eccentricity of said rotor.
